Content Description

apply understanding of grammatical structures, expressions and writing system rules to compose and respond to texts

Elaborations

  • 1 using a range of simple and compound sentence structures in Japanese, understanding that word order of noun phrases is flexible as long as particle use is correct, and sentences end with a verb/copula: subject は noun です。, subject は adjective です。, subject は person と means で object/place を/に/へ verb ます, etc.
  • 2 using a range of familiar verbs in the present and past, including both positive and negative, for example, 行きます、見ません、食べました、聞きませんでした
  • 3 using い and な adjectives in the present tense, for example, おいしい、たのしい、しずかな、 and negative forms, for example, たかくない
  • 4 comprehending the role of different scripts (hiragana, katakana, kanji) to represent meaning depending on context (katakana – loan words and sound words; hiragana supporting kanji through furigana and okurigana) and applying multiple kana and kanji stroke order rules
  • 5 understanding and using a range of particles to perform different functions, including ~から~まで (from, as far as, until, distances) sentence-ending particles such as か、よ and ね
  • 6 using げんこうようし (typed or hand written), appropriately to compose and respond to texts, for example, considering the size of small characters, the position in the square, starting new paragraphs, numbers, writing a title and name, and placing of punctuation まる(。) and てん(、)
  • 7 increasing precision of expression by incorporating specific counter classifiers, for example, ~時、~分、~つ、~まい、~本, superlatives 一ばん好きです, and adverbs as formulaic expressions 早く、おそく
  • 8 creating cohesion, sequence, flow and adding detail by using conjunctions そして、それから、でも, adverbs まい日、ときどき、とても, and linking nouns and adjectives おいしくて、母と
  • 9 recognising the systematic nature of Japanese adjective and verb conjugation, creating charts and tables for reference, and applying this knowledge in creating texts
  • 10 adjusting and using a range of suffixes depending on the relationship さま、先生、ちゃん、さん、あなた、お姉さん and grouping suffixes たち
